In 1839, Margaret Savage Ireland entered the world in Skerton, Lancashire, England, born to Simeon Savage And Eleanor Ellen Slinger. In 1861, Margaret Savage Ireland resided in Arkholme with Cawood, Lancashire, England. Margaret Savage Ireland married Thomas Ireland, and had children including Ellen Ireland, Thomas Ireland. Margaret Savage Ireland passed away in 1928 in Lancaster, Lancashire, England.
